Motherboards guide
How to choose motherboards
Motherboards connect the CPU, memory, storage, and expansion cards on a single printed circuit board. Chipset, VRM design, and rear I/O determine which features the system can support. AM5 boards pair with AMD Ryzen 9000 CPUs. LGA1851 boards pair with Intel Core Ultra 200S CPUs.
Form factor
ATX is the standard size at 305 mm by 244 mm. Micro-ATX measures 244 mm by 244 mm. Mini-ITX measures 170 mm by 170 mm. Smaller form factors accept fewer expansion cards and DIMM slots than full ATX.
VRM and power delivery
The Voltage Regulator Module supplies clean power to the CPU. High-end boards use 18 or more power phases for sustained overclocks. The ASUS ROG Strix X870E-E ships with an 18+2+2 phase VRM. The Gigabyte X870E Aorus Master ships with an 18+2+2 phase VRM.
Memory support
Most ATX boards offer four DIMM slots. AM5 boards officially support 192 GB across four DIMMs. LGA1851 boards officially support 192 GB across four DIMMs. Memory overclocking on flagship boards reaches DDR5-9200 with two-stick kits.
Expansion and storage
PCIe 5.0 x16 slots host the graphics card. Additional PCIe 5.0 M.2 slots accept the fastest NVMe SSDs. Mid-range boards offer one to two PCIe 5.0 M.2 slots. Flagship boards offer three or more.
